WebUlmus pumila is a deciduous Tree growing to 15 m (49ft) by 12 m (39ft) at a fast rate. See above for USDA hardiness. It is hardy to UK zone 3 and is not frost tender. It is in flower in April, and the seeds ripen in May. The species is hermaphrodite (has both male and female organs) and is pollinated by Wind. WebSep 21, 2024 · The Siberian elm is an introduced deciduous tree, originating from northern Asia, and was introduced to the United States in the mid-1800s. Originally planted as … WebSiberian elm is resistant to Dutch elm disease and phloem necrosis and has been used to breed resistance into elm hybrids (Dirr, 1990). Leaf damage from elm leaf beetle has been noted in the south. (Ibid.) Environmental Concerns This species has been declared invasive in New Mexico.
